Jan Bílek is a PhD fellow at the University of Copenhagen in the Section of Forensic Chemistry. His current research focuses on the analysis of sedating antihistamine drugs in hair using LC-MS/MS. The aim of his work is to establish reference values for selected antihistamines following single dose administration, which will enhance the interpretation of antihistamine findings in forensic investigations, particularly concerning drug-facilitated crimes. He holds a Master's degree in Clinical Bioanalysis from the University of Chemistry and Technology in Prague, awarded on June 3, 2019, and another Master's degree in Clinical Toxicological Analysis from Charles University, awarded on June 12, 2017.
